use sn_messaging::node::Peer;
use std::net::SocketAddr;
use xor_name::{XorName, XOR_NAME_LEN};

///
pub trait PeerUtils {
    /// Creates a new `Peer` given `Name`, `SocketAddr`.
    fn new(name: XorName, addr: SocketAddr) -> Self;

    /// Set the reachable flag.
    fn set_reachable(&mut self, reachable: bool);

    /// Returns the `XorName` of the peer.
    fn name(&self) -> &XorName;

    /// Returns the `SocketAddr`.
    fn addr(&self) -> &SocketAddr;

    /// Returns the age.
    fn age(&self) -> u8;

    /// Returns the reachable flag.
    fn is_reachable(&self) -> bool;
}

impl PeerUtils for Peer {
    /// Creates a new `Peer` given `Name`, `SocketAddr`.
    fn new(name: XorName, addr: SocketAddr) -> Self {
        Self {
            name,
            addr,
            reachable: false,
        }
    }

    /// Set the reachable flag.
    fn set_reachable(&mut self, reachable: bool) {
        self.reachable = reachable;
    }

    /// Returns the `XorName` of the peer.
    fn name(&self) -> &XorName {
        &self.name
    }

    /// Returns the `SocketAddr`.
    fn addr(&self) -> &SocketAddr {
        &self.addr
    }

    /// Returns the age.
    fn age(&self) -> u8 {
        self.name[XOR_NAME_LEN - 1]
    }

    /// Returns the reachable flag.
    fn is_reachable(&self) -> bool {
        self.reachable
    }
}
